Moreover, the system can be in different states:
- N/A if Channel A or Channel B has been chosen as output of the DCU.
- Unlocked if the output is set to combining, and both demodulators are unlocked.
- Single channel if only one demodulator is locked.
- Acquisition if both demodulators are locked, and the system searches for a fit between both
signals. The system identifies the differential ambiguity between both signals.
- Locked if combining is performed normally.
- Check if the system verifies the differential ambiguity found during the acquisition phase. This
happens when the observed combining gain is lower than the theory by more than 0.3dB. This
is also the normal working state when “Best channel” mode is selected.
Specific attention should be paid to the following points otherwise warnings will be issued:
- modulations must be identical, and must be one of the following: QPSK, OQPSK, 8PSK.
- bitrates must be identical.
- PCM codes must be identical.
- IF inputs must be different (no gain can be achieved with the same signal feeding both inputs).
- Configuration of matched filters must be identical (data paths before the DCU must be
equivalent).
